About Dugdale
The surname Dugdale is of English origin and is derived from the Old Norse personal name "Dugald," meaning "dark stranger" or "dark foreigner." It is a patronymic surname, indicating that it was originally used to identify the descendants of a man named Dugald. Over time, the spelling and pronunciation of the name evolved, resulting in variations such as Dugdale.
